Background technology
Tool, security apparatus, standby redundancy and measurement meter are necessary object supports in power grid production activity, are at different levels
Teams and groups personnel are engaged in operation, maintenance, maintenance, the repairing most basic and essential Work tool of work, even more every safety management
The basis of work and premise.In the daily work, the safe mass of all kinds of managing security tools and instruments is directly related to the people of operating personnel
Body safety, management managing security tools and instruments not only supervise it and use approach, should more manage its security performance.Conventional electric power teams and groups work device
Tool manages based on general manual record or computer record, cannot be satisfied live Work tool and goes out the automatic tracking of storage, automatic collection, surpasses
The requirements such as phase automatic alarm.
Teams and groups' Work tool data acquisition is a kind of communication technology by RFID technique, can be identified by radio signal special
It sets the goal and reads and writes related data.It can be used for the interactive services such as flow tracking and repair tracking.The RFID system of complete set,
It is made of three parts of reader and electronic tag and application software system, operation principle is that reader transmitting one is specific
The radio wave energy of frequency sends out internal data to driving circuit, at this time reader just received in sequence unscrambling data,
It gives application program and does corresponding processing.By between RFID card piece reader and electronic tag communication and energy-sensitive in a manner of come
It sees and is generally segmented into:Inductively and back scattering couples two kinds.The RFID of general low frequency mostly uses the first formula, and
Higher-frequency mostly uses greatly the second way.
Conventional data storage has LAN or private network environment server database purchase and management with management, may be implemented to count
According to shared, data permission management, a large amount of softwares, hardware resource are wasted.
Cloud computing is a kind of calculation Internet-based, in this way, shared software and hardware resources and information
It can be supplied to computer and other equipment on demand.Typical cloud computing provider often provides general network service application,
It can be accessed by the softwares such as browser or other WEB services, and software and data are stored on server.Cloud computing
Service usually provides the general online business application by browser access, and software and data are storable in data center.And
If in enterprise the problems such as data store and is shared can be solved using cloud computing technology.

Specific implementation mode
Specific implementation mode provided by the invention is described in detail below in conjunction with attached drawing.
A kind of power grid enterprises' tool management system based on cloud platform, the tool be electric power enterprise use installation,
Maintenance and the tool safeguarded, tool are equipped with RFID electronic label;The RFID electronic label information includes:Barcode number,
Tool title, tool number, voltage class.
It is arranged in the system includes central processing unit, is arranged on tool RFID electronic label and tool storage room warm and humid
Sensor is spent, the central processing unit that tool goes out to manage system when being put in storage reads the detailed of tool by way of reading electronic tag
Information, central processing unit is also by detecting the humiture in Temperature Humidity Sensor monitoring tools library.
The plateform system of the present invention is using oracle database, Web developing instruments and combination GIS geography based on cloud platform
Information subsystem is developed.
As shown in Figure 1, the tool management platform method includes establishing following database information and human-computer interaction interface.
The database information includes:Tool management information bank, tool storehouse deposit position information bank, personal information library
And unit organization information bank.
The human-computer interaction interface includes notice bulletin interface, account administration interface, storehouse query interface, stock control
Interface, current check interface, trial interface, alarming and managing interface, data monitoring interface.
The tool information of tool management information bank in the database information includes:Barcode number, tool title, work
Have number, voltage class, classification, tool state and measurement unit;Electric power tool is classified by following keyword:
One, voltage class, including:0.4KV,10KV,35KV,66KV,110KV,220KV,500KV;
Two, Work tool classification, including:Charge Work tool, managing security tools and instruments;
Three, tool state, including:Intact, damage.
Electric power tool is carried out the classification of deposit position by following keyword by the tool storehouse deposit position information bank:
Tool of production library, security tool library measure meter library, the storeroom of spare product and part, duty room tool cabinet, managing security tools and instruments case, maintenance
Vehicle.Tool of production library is mainly used for storage production class tool, such as:Cable scissors, cord holder, hammer, gripper etc..Security tool
Library is mainly used for storing personnel safety guarantee class tool, such as:Safety belt, climbers, insulated tension pole etc..Meter inventory is measured to put
Meters tool, such as:Earth resistance tester, voltage and current Ground Measuring Device, digital multimeter etc..
The personal information that the personal information library includes is:Name, unit, post, contact method and role-security;Its
In, post is classified by following keyword:The chief, distribution technique person, grass roots marketing techniques person, outside line squad leader, safety technical personnel, industry
Business Section director.
Role-security includes system manager's permission, warehouse keeper's permission and common permission;System manager's permission packet
Include selection, update, insertion and deletion;Warehouse keeper's permission includes selection and is inserted into;Common permission includes selection.
The unit organization information bank is established by the classification relationship of organization and organization tree, for personal information library
In " unit " field classify.
The account administration interface includes query function button and input function button, and input function button is for carrying out
Tool input interface.As shown in figure 3, implementing illustration for account administration interface.
As shown in figure 4, the tool information of typing includes in input interface:Work tool title, voltage class, storage library
Room, the rack number of storage, Work tool state, quantity, measurement unit and Work tool classification.Work tool classification is divided into:Electrification
Work tool, managing security tools and instruments.
Sprite is arranged by storehouse title in the storehouse query interface, and query function is arranged in each sprite and selects
Frame, including press tool title, classification and voltage class inquiry.
The stock control interface includes storage sprite, outbound sprite and sprite of making an inventory;It is put in storage sprite pair
The tool of storage carries out typing, and outbound sprite carries out typing to the tool of outbound, and database root is according to the information being put in storage with outbound
Automatically generate the information of making an inventory for sprite of making an inventory.As shown in figure 5, implementing illustration for storage sprite.
The trial interface is managed the routine test of tool, shows the last time test period of each tool
With the time that next time, needs were tested.As shown in fig. 6, being trial interface embodiments figure.To ensure electricity operator's safety,
Regulation must be to the inspection of used Work tool periodical examination and test, including intensity, insulativity etc., trial interface
It is for reminding administrative staff that periodically tool is checked and tested.
The current check interface is for managing daily Work tool inspection result, as shown in fig. 7, being current check circle
Implement illustration in face.
The alarming and managing interface includes outbound alarm sprite and experiment alarm sprite, is shown respectively after outbound not
The tool information given back on time and the tool information that do not tested on time.As shown in figure 8, for outbound alarm sprite embodiment
Figure.As shown in figure 9, implementing illustration for experiment alarm sprite.
The automatic alarm information or the alarm signal being manually entered that the described notice bulletin interface generates alarming and managing interface
Breath carries out notice bulletin, including global advertisement and the bulletin that is sent out to designated person.As shown in Figure 10, real for notice bulletin interface
Apply illustration.
The data monitoring interface is monitored the statistical information of tool, and statistical result is shown using rod figure, including
Go out, is put in storage statistics, gives back situation statistics, wear rate statistics and utilization rate statistics.As shown in figure 11, interface is counted to give back situation
Implement illustration.
The invention also includes the mobile terminal APP functions of mobile phone, realize apple with it is other using Android as operating system
APP is developed, and by bundling cell-phone number or work number, realizes that inquiry is introduced by power supply station, Work tool is lent and given back, standby redundancy
It receives, lends and give back historical record inquiry, standby redundancy receives inquiry, the work(of the inquiry and notice bulletin in security tool library
Energy.
